Last night whilst driving home my indicators went irractic for a couple of seconds when I turned them on and then completely stopped working.

Tried the hazard lights and they are not working as well.

I'm thinking maybe the relay went? if so where abouts is this relay located?

Any other reason what this problem could be, would really like to sort this out as quickly as possible as I dont want to drive without them working.

OK did some digging on the net to find the fuse box translation. Look like the turn signal fuse and the start signal fuse was blown.

I replaced both and tried to use the indicators, but still no go. The Turn signal fuse is ok but the start signal has blown again.

Anyone know why this fuse keeps blowing? what should I check. Need help ASAP as I cant really drive until I get this sorted

Ok I'm really fed up with it now, it seems I have temp fixed the problem. My indicators works but the left signal is pretty random, sometimes works and other times not. I'm guessing its the flasher unit under the dash. Anyone know where abouts it is and what I should be looking for.

BTW when the left indicator isn't working the indicator flicking sound is different from when its working. Kinda like a double click in quick succession rather then a clean click.

I read online before buying a different exhaust that the top secret style rear diffusers won't fit due to the size of the rear resonators. My buddy and I made it work by slightly "adjusting the shape" of the mounting bracket and making some spacers out of 3d print for the mounting bolts. Fits like a charm. Just putting this here in case someone has this problem. Even the hefty HKS Silent Hi Power rear can fits without hitting anything.
